Many things come to an end, and apparently NaNoWriMo no longer exists in an official capacity as of the end of March of this year. Despite that, it is still a fun challenge to try to give oneself. The challenge of National Novel Writing Month is to put out an entire 50,000 word novel within a month. Of course that’s quite short, more like a novella, but fitting that within a month is feasible. If you divide the original challenge of 50,000 words down to a daily allotment, you would need to write at least 1666 words each day. For November, I’m going to try to write at least 2000 words daily, but keep the goal at 50,000 words. That will give me a little leeway when I (inevitably) start to slack off.
